Output d5c98ada722e342c6a9810a374325d0ae74ed4bf50443c7a0a9aa6c9f244dd63:0

value
588929000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8b195af5404ff9c57a1b87db2168f8bb8a0fb20 OP_EQUAL
address
MWa8Yoh9xP5Vr2tMURkV6cpjgt41288hDW
transaction
d5c98ada722e342c6a9810a374325d0ae74ed4bf50443c7a0a9aa6c9f244dd63
spent
true